At the end of March, the prices of processed tomato products recorded a downward trend. On the price lists of the Parma Chamber of Commerce, the prices of triple and double concentrates have undergone a decrease of 2% compared to previous prices; -2.5% for shredded and diced pulp. According to Areté analyses, price negotiations are progressing both at European and American level. In Italy, in the north, producers are requesting 147 euro/ton, while the current offer stands at 125 euro/ton, ex-field. In the south, we wait to know the prices in the north before proceeding. The national 24/25 production forecast is confirmed at 5.6 million tonnes (+3.7% compared to the current campaign).
